hehehe....Just got back from Exxy on Sunday night Dale, just getting settled again!

I've been refitting a CC 5m Haines Hunter boat that is now left perminatly up in Exmouth. The idea is to fly up say 3 to 4 times a year and fish hard for all species. Pete D drove my boat up (thanks again mate) and we fished for 4 days and got some spango's on poppers, i got a Black Marlin on 15kg and Pete got his first marlin (black) also on 15kg line. Racked up a few bottom fish for a feed and I ended up with big queenies, GT's, Brassys, goldspots and shark mackerel on fly.

This was a bit of a rush trip for both of us but now the boats there the next trip will be cruisy/better organised!

The Haines Hunter CC 5m all decked out for billfish/flats/Islands etc

 

My Black Marlin caught within 50mins of trolling on my favourite lure the Richter Oscar Junior Lumo........15kg line class and estimated 40kg fish

 

Pete with his first Black Marlin which ironically took exactly 50 mins again and on the same outfit/line & lure.....freaky (next day however). Pete was a happy boy with his first. Pete did the righty by even putting on his mask & snorkel and put his head under the water making sure the fish swam off well as it got tail wrapped during the fight. Size estimate was the same as mine but probably a few extra kilo's.....well done mate!
